I like to have a wordcount displayed. I tried it with the following:
    (defun buffer-count-words()
      (interactive)
      (let ((occurences
             (how-many "\\w+" (point-min) (point-max))
             )
            )
        (string-match "[0-9]*" occurences)
        (match-string 0 occurences)
        )
      )

    (defvar buffer-count-words
      nil
      "*Number of words in the buffer."
      )

    (defun buffer-update-word-count()
      (interactive)
      (setq buffer-count-words (buffer-count-words))
      (force-mode-line-update)
      )

    (unless buffer-count-words
      (run-with-idle-timer 1 t 'buffer-update-word-count)
      )

    (unless (memq 'buffer-count-words global-mode-string)
      (add-to-list 'global-mode-string " words: " t)
      (add-to-list 'global-mode-string 'buffer-count-words t)
      )

This does display the word count, but also keeps putting in the
minibuffer '<NUMBER> occurences'.
What am I doing wrong?
